WINKLER Viola Mary Winkler, 80, of Railroad Street, Barton, Md., died Monday, Oct. 24, 1988, at her residence. She was born in Bond, Md., on April 11, 1908, a daughter of the late Samuel J. and Elizabeth (Livengood) Swauger. She was preceded in death by her husband, Edward Thomas Winkler, in 1961. She was a member of St. Gabriel's Catholic Church, Barton, Md. Surviving are four sons: Charles Winkler, Frostburg, Md.; Leo Winkler, Gaithersburg, Md.; Earl Winkler, Frostburg, Md.; and George Winkler, Delaware; a daughter, Mrs. Angela Ritchie, Frederick, Md.; a half-brother, Lee Swauger, Springs; 11 grandchildren; and seven great-grandchildren. Friends were received at the Boal-Warnick Memorial Chapel in Barton Wednesday from 2 to 4 and 7 to 9 p.m. Mass of Christian Burial will be celebrated at St. Gabriel's Catholic Church. Thursday at 10 a.m. by Father Paul Byrnes. Interment will be in St. Gabriel's Cemetery, Barton, Md. The Republic, October 27, 1988 [W1535]
